fruit . vegetables . herbsSundays Organic Growers AssociationThe Sundays Organic Growers Association (SOGA) is a cooperative of 4 farms which support organic citrus growing and social sustainability: the farms of Paul Marais, Keith Finnemore, Chris Roets and Lionel and Marius Juergens. Prince Albert Saturday MarketGet your organic vegetables here amongst dried fruit, cheese, homemade jams, pickles, cakes and bread. You can even stock your freezer with Karoo lamb.
